Download Solution PDFThe correct answer is Nanga Parbat and Namcha Barwa.
Key Points
- Nanga Parbat marks the western limit of the Indian Himalaya.
- Namcha Barwa marks the eastern limit of the Indian Himalaya.
- Nanga Parbat is located in the Gilgit-Baltistan region of Pakistan.
- Namcha Barwa is situated in the Tibet Autonomous Region of China.
- These geographical markers help to delineate the extents of the Indian Himalayan range.
Additional Information
- Himalayan Range
- The Himalayas are a mountain range in Asia, separating the plains of the Indian subcontinent from the Tibetan Plateau.
- They house the world's highest peaks, including Mount Everest and K2.
- The range acts as a climatic barrier, influencing the climate of the entire Indian subcontinent.
- Nanga Parbat
- Also known as "Killer Mountain" due to the high number of climber fatalities.
- It is the ninth highest mountain in the world, standing at 8,126 meters (26,660 ft).
- Namcha Barwa
- Namcha Barwa stands at 7,782 meters (25,531 ft) high.
- It is considered the eastern anchor of the Himalayas.
- Geographical Significance
- The Indian Himalayas span five Indian states: Jammu & Kashmir, Himachal Pradesh, Uttarakhand, Sikkim, and Arunachal Pradesh.
- The region is known for its biodiversity, housing various endemic species of flora and fauna.
